    ⋆⁺。˚⋆˙‧₊Translator Note ₊‧˙⋆˚。⁺⋆98e31be9be6faca6

    The term “sweet potato” (고구마) is used to describe a story or situation that is frustrating, stifling, or leaves the reader feeling choked up, similar to how one might feel when eating a dry sweet potato without any water.
    This often applies to 32a01207b7 plots where characters face 8177a9a0f4 seemingly insurmountable obstacles, misunderstandings, ebc6c48ad3 or prolonged periods of 12a954f2e0 hardship and tension without 6311664733 resolution. It evokes a sense of cc276631ac frustration or suffocation for the ab3f4bc34a reader.6b10bb758a43f31f

    For the complete chapter, visit lilyonthevalley.com

    The term “cider” (사이다) refers to moments in a story that are refreshing, satisfying, and provide a sense of relief, much like drinking a cold, fizzy cider on a hot day.
    This applies to 282b917cc5 plot developments where ef3810d812 conflicts are resolved, 4bda8c24d2 justice is served, 49b510a717 or the characters e5a78b18ce finally achieve a a07f9728be breakthrough after a bf90cd6537 period of tension. It gives the e53ebb4d1a reader a sense 42ceabd524 of catharsis and c9ce13d537 satisfaction.b4f7645f99eaae82
